Band of the Month – FUNKification

Thursday, October 15th, 2009

Everyday our entertainment agents here at E3 Artists are asked if it’s possible to book a top flight party band without the pop group pricetag. Our answer is always a resounding “yes”! Ok, we admit that you won’t be able to secure McFly or Girls Aloud on a budget of £2,000. In fact, we feel slightly embarrassed when we have to explain to inexperienced potential bookers that chart-topping acts of this calibre have fee expectations in the region of £150,000+ for private and corporate events. However, it’s not all bad news. The truth is that some of the UK’s most talented musicians are out there to be secured for your party or event and sometimes their fees can be as low as £1,000 for a four-piece band.

In celebration of this fact, the E3 Artists team have decided to take a vote each month on their current favourite party or function band; using popularity with our clients as the main judging criteria. So, the votes have been cast and we can now officially announce that the first E3 band of the month is FUNKification. FUNKification are a collective featuring some of London’s most talented musicians. Scalable from a four-piece right up to a thirteen-piece orchestral outfit, the group play pop, rock, swing, jazz and party numbers and have never failed yet to impress our clients.

Booking Christmas Party Entertainers

Tuesday, October 13th, 2009

Here at E3 Artists, October is always our busiest month for dealing with our clients’ Christmas entertainment requirements. This year is no exception and we are currently working on several briefs with budgets large and small. We are often asked what can be acheived on a specific budget so to help answer this question, we’ve put together some party entertainment options:

Up to £1,000

For up to £1,000 you could hire a DJ plus x3 “Santa Shot Girls” (female models dressed as Santa’s helpers) to deliver drinks to your colleagues or guests whilst they enjoy the party. Not to be sexist, “Santa Shot Boys” are also available too!

Also within a £1,000 budget you could consider hiring a talented professional singer to perform a party set to backing tracks, a guaranteed way to get your guests on the dancefloor. This option would also leave room in the budget to consider some additional entertainment such as a close-up magician, or a “walking Christmas tree” to amuse your guests as they arrive at the venue.

Up to £2,000

For up to £2,000 you could create a great vibe with a 45 minute party-set performed by a talented professional singer followed by 3 hours of dance music from a top DJ. Also within this budget you could have x2 additional entertainment elements such as “Santa’s Shot Girls & Boys” pouring drinks and “walking Christmas trees” greeting your guests.

Alternatively for £2,000 you could hire a top quality four-piece party band supported by one or two of the additional elements above.

Up to £3,000

For up to £3,000 you could consider hiring a named DJ such as Pat Sharp, Kate Lawler or Danny Rampling to play a party set for the evening. You could also combine this with some unusual Christmas entertainment such as “The Human Reindeer“.

Up to £5,000

For up to £5,000 you could consider hiring a well-known vocalist or dance act from The X-Factor or Britain’s Got Talent to perform a special Christmas gig, supported by a DJ and some additional entertainment such as a magician or specialist act. Imagine “Stavros Flatly” in Santa’s garb!

Over £5,000

On a budget of £5,000 or more the sky is the limit in terms of what you can do. From hiring a celebrity singer to perform a vocal set to organising a 12-piece orchestral swing band to perform at your Christmas event venue. The options are endless!
